Automatically expand JSON editor on double-click
Source: supabase/supabase#29110 · opened by @TrevorLoucks
JSON data that's more than 9 lines I'd rather automatically open in the expanded editor view instead of always having to double click the row then click the square in the bottom right to open the expanded view. Would be great to get this down to a one step process.
Two options:
1. Automatically opening the expanded view when the JSON data is longer than 9 lines in apps/studio/components/grid/components/editor/JsonEditor.tsx
2. Add user preference option on which view opens for JSON data when double clicking the row.
I can create the PR if either option was okay to implement.
